#include <string>
#include <vector>
#include <memory>
#include "structural_holes/constraint.cuh"
#include "common.h"
namespace gpu_easygraph {
using std::vector;
int constraint(
_IN_ const vector<int>& V,
_IN_ const vector<int>& E,
_IN_ const vector<int>& row,
_IN_ const vector<int>& col,
_IN_ int num_nodes,
_IN_ const vector<double>& W,
_IN_ bool is_directed,
_IN_ vector<int>& node_mask,
_OUT_ vector<double>& constraint
) {
int num_edges = row.size();
constraint = vector<double>(num_nodes);
int r = cuda_constraint(V.data(), E.data(), row.data(), col.data(), W.data(), num_nodes, num_edges, is_directed, node_mask.data(), constraint.data());
return r;
}
} // namespace gpu_easygraph
